Dictionary Definition of Advertisement

Advertisement (noun):

1. A form of communication intended to promote or sell a product, service, or idea, typically through various media channels such as television, radio, print, online platforms, or billboards.

2. A public announcement or notice that aims to inform or persuade the target audience about a particular product, event, or cause, often employing creative techniques to capture attention and generate interest.

3. A marketing strategy employed by businesses or organisations to increase brand awareness, attract potential customers, and stimulate consumer demand by showcasing the benefits, features, or advantages of a specific product or service.

4. The act or process of advertising, involving the creation, planning, and execution of promotional campaigns, including the selection of appropriate media, messaging, and visual elements to effectively reach the desired target audience.

5. A means of communication used by individuals, companies, or institutions to disseminate information, raise awareness, or influence public opinion on a wide range of topics, including social issues, political campaigns, or charitable causes.

Full Definition Of Advertisement

An advertisement is a form of communication that is used to promote or sell a product, service, or idea. It can take many forms, including print, broadcast, online, and outdoor advertising. Advertisements are subject to various laws and regulations, including those related to false or deceptive advertising, consumer protection, and intellectual property rights. Advertisers must ensure that their advertisements are truthful, not misleading, and do not infringe on the rights of others. Failure to comply with advertising laws and regulations can result in legal consequences, including fines and injunctions. Additionally, advertisements may be subject to industry-specific regulations, such as those governing the advertising of alcohol, tobacco, and pharmaceutical products.
